In Stanton, you can expect to pay between $25 and $45 per night for standard dog boarding. The price often varies based on the dog's size and the facility's amenities, with some locations near Meramec State Park offering premium suites at a higher rate. It's best to call ahead for exact quotes and any multi-pet or extended-stay discounts.

You should pack your pet's regular food to prevent stomach upset, any required medications with clear instructions, and their current vaccination records. While Stanton facilities provide the basics, a familiar blanket or t-shirt with your scent can help ease any anxiety during their stay in a new environment.
Reputable boarding facilities in Stanton have established protocols with a local on-call veterinarian or a nearby animal hospital for any emergencies. They will require you to provide your vet's contact information and will immediately reach out to you and then your designated emergency contact if any health concerns arise during your absence.
While there are no unique city-wide mandates, all reputable Stanton kennels strictly require proof of current rabies, distemper, and bordetella (kennel cough) vaccinations. Due to our rural setting, many also strongly recommend and may require proof of a flea and tick preventative to protect all animals in their care.

Our Stanton climate, with its humid summers and occasionally brisk winters, is a key factor to consider. A great local kennel won't just have indoor/outdoor access; they'll have climate-controlled spaces to keep your dog cool during our sticky July afternoons and cozy during a surprise cold snap. It's worth asking how they handle our variable weather and if playtimes are adjusted accordingly. Given our proximity to vast state parks and wooded areas, ensuring the facility has robust flea and tick prevention protocols is also a smart, practical question for any pet owner.
When you tour potential spots (and you should always tour!), look for the little things that show genuine care. Is the staff eager to chat and ask about your dog's quirks? Do they have a secure, shaded outdoor area for play? For many of us in Stanton, our dogs are adventure buddies used to roaming our properties, so a kennel that offers ample supervised exercise time is crucial to prevent boredom. Don't hesitate to ask for references from other local owners—our tight-knit community is the best resource for honest feedback.
Remember, the best "dog kennels near me" for your Stanton neighbor might be different for you. A high-energy hunting Lab may thrive in a kennel with longer, more vigorous play sessions, while a senior Dachshund might need a quieter, more relaxed environment. Be upfront about your dog's needs, routine, and any medications. Providing a familiar blanket or a t-shirt with your scent can also help ease the transition, making their stay feel more like a comfortable vacation.
